1. Apache HTTP Server
One of the most dependable and established web servers is the Apache HTTP Server, or Apache for short. Having been operational since 1995, it has been instrumental in forming the modern internet. Apache is renowned for its abundance of features, adaptability, and durability. Its modular architecture makes it simple to expand its functionality to suit your unique requirements. Apache can handle hosting both simple static websites and sophisticated dynamic applications.
2. Nginx
An extremely popular high-performance web server over the years is called Nginx (pronounced “engine-x”). It is well known for its quickness, effectiveness, and capacity to manage several connections at once. Nginx is a flexible option for numerous circumstances due to its exceptional performance as a load balancer, HTTP cache, and reverse proxy. Even with high loads, its event-driven architecture guarantees low resource consumption.
3. Lighttpd
Lighttpd (pronounced “lighty”) is a great option if you’re searching for a quick and effective web server. It is intended to be quick, safe, and simple to set up. Serving static material and managing numerous connections at once are two areas where Lighttpd excels. Because of its small footprint, it is perfect for settings with limited resources.
4. Caddy
Caddy is a contemporary web server that places a high value on security and usability. Automatic HTTPS, which makes using SSL/TLS certificates to secure your websites easier, is one of its best features. Additionally, Caddy has an easy-to-use configuration framework that even beginners to web server management may use. For developers who wish to get started quickly, Caddy is an excellent option because of its emphasis on security and simplicity.
5. Tomcat
Java applications are the primary purpose of Apache Tomcat. It is a robust yet lightweight server that works in unison with the Apache HTTP Server. Tomcat is a well-liked option for developers working with Java technologies since it offers a stable environment for executing Java Servlets and JavaServer Pages (JSP). Its adaptability is increased by how simple it is to integrate with other Apache projects.
6. HAProxy
High Availability Proxy, or HAProxy as it is commonly known, provides superior load balancing and high availability features. It’s frequently utilized to split up traffic among several servers, so even with high traffic volumes, your apps stay available and responsive. HAProxy is an essential part of many high-traffic systems since it offers advanced health checking and supports a wide range of protocols.
7. OpenLiteSpeed
LiteSpeed Enterprise’s open-source counterpart, OpenLiteSpeed, is renowned for its remarkable speed and functionality. It provides an easy-to-use web-based interface for effortless configuration and management. With its support for QUIC and HTTP/2, OpenLiteSpeed offers cutting-edge protocol support for better performance. If your requirements change, you can quickly switch to a commercial license thanks to its interoperability with LiteSpeed Enterprise.
8. Cherokee
Cherokee is a popular web server that is easy to use and has a lot of versatility. Its user-friendly graphical configuration interface makes setting up and maintaining your web server simple. Cherokee’s design prioritizes performance while being lightweight and effective. Because of its modular architecture, you can add more functionality as needed.
9. H2O
H2O is a quick and effective web server that comes pre-configured to handle HTTP/2. Because of its low latency and optimized performance design, it’s a great option for serving popular websites. By concentrating on cutting-edge web technology, H2O guarantees that your website will gain from the most recent developments in online performance.
10. Litespeed Enterprise
Commercial web servers like LiteSpeed Enterprise are renowned for their enterprise-level security and performance. It is made to function well with websites and applications that receive a lot of traffic. LiteSpeed Enterprise is a great option for companies who want the best because of its sophisticated caching, DDoS prevention, and scalability capabilities.
